The opportunity

As the Head of Health, Safety and Wellbeing, you will provide strategic leadership to drive a proactive, compliant, and innovative safety culture across Council. You'll lead the development and implementation of frameworks and programs that support injury prevention, return-to-work, and holistic wellbeing, ensuring Council meets its regulatory obligations and maintains contemporary best practices.

What you'll be doing

  • Lead the development and implementation of Council's Health, Safety and Wellbeing (HSW) strategy.
  • Oversee the HSW Management System, ensuring compliance with legislation and standards.
  • Foster a positive safety culture through engagement, education, and coaching.
  • Design and deliver tailored HSW programs and initiatives.
  • Build leadership and employee capability to support a strong HSW culture.
  • Partner with internal and external stakeholders to deliver effective HSW outcomes.
  • Ensure safe systems of work and compliance with the Occupational Health and Safety Act.
  • Promote a culture of reporting and continuous improvement in incident management.

What you'll need to succeed

  • Tertiary qualification in OHS, Risk Management, or a related field (minimum Certificate IV in WHS; Graduate Diploma/Master's in OHS desirable).
  • Proven leadership experience in health, safety and wellbeing within complex, multi-stakeholder environments, ideally in government or large organisations.
  • Demonstrated success in designing and executing strategic OHS frameworks.
  • Strong track record in leading major HSW projects, compliance audits, and wellbeing initiatives.
  • Expertise in continuous improvement methodologies and data-driven decision making.
  • Skilled in stakeholder engagement, change management, and influencing at all levels.
